Q » Can we source a commercial supplier of addiction recovery support services for our employee assistance programme in Manchester?

A » Yes, you can absolutely source a reputable commercial supplier of addiction recovery support services for your employee assistance programme (EAP) in Manchester. The city and its broader Greater Manchester region have a well-established ecosystem of private healthcare providers, specialist clinics, and national EAP vendors that offer tailored substance use and behavioural addiction services. Given the growing recognition of addiction as a chronic health condition and the duty of care employers hold, integrating structured recovery support into your EAP is both feasible and strategically sound. When seeking a commercial supplier, you should focus on several key dimensions to ensure the provider meets professional standards and aligns with your organisational objectives. First, verify that the supplier holds appropriate accreditations, such as registration with the Care Quality Commission (CQC) for any clinical services delivered in England, and membership in professional bodies like the Federation of Drug and Alcohol Practitioners (FDAP) or the Addiction Professionals group. This ensures adherence to evidence-based treatment protocols, confidentiality requirements, and safeguarding standards. In Manchester, you will find both national EAP providers with local networks—such as Bupa, AXA Health, or Health Assured—and specialised regional clinics like the Manchester Recovery Centre, Turning Point, or private practitioners affiliated with the Priory Group’s Manchester Wellbeing Centre. These suppliers typically offer a tiered range of services, including initial screening and assessment, short-term counselling (e.g., cognitive behavioural therapy for substance misuse), structured outpatient programmes, relapse prevention planning, and referrals to residential detox if needed. For an EAP, you may also wish to explore providers that deliver virtual support via telehealth platforms, which can improve accessibility for employees who prefer discretion or work remotely. When evaluating suppliers, request detailed proposals outlining their approach to confidentiality, data protection under GDPR, integration with your existing EAP framework, and the qualifications of their clinicians. It is also prudent to discuss pathways for emergency intervention and crisis management, particularly for substances like alcohol or opioids that carry withdrawal risks. Cost structures vary; some suppliers offer per-employee-per-month pricing for an inclusive EAP module, while others charge on a per-consultation or per-programme basis. Commercial suppliers often provide manager training and awareness workshops, which can be valuable for early identification and supportive referrals within your workforce. Additionally, ensure that the supplier’s services are culturally competent and inclusive, addressing the diverse demographics of Manchester’s workforce. You might also consider whether they offer family support or aftercare coordination, as these elements can significantly improve sustained recovery outcomes. To initiate the sourcing process, issue a request for proposal (RFP) to a shortlist of vetted providers, or engage an employee benefits consultancy that specialises in EAP procurement, as they can negotiate terms and benchmark quality. Finally, confirm that the supplier can deliver services across the Manchester postcode area with minimal travel or wait times, and request references from other local employers who have implemented similar programmes. With careful due diligence, you will identify a commercial partner that not only meets regulatory standards but also enhances your EAP’s effectiveness in supporting employees on their recovery journey, ultimately contributing to reduced absenteeism, improved productivity, and a healthier workplace culture in Manchester.
